Manager, Cardiology Services


Department and Position Overview:

 

Elliot Health System is in the process of expanding many of our programs, and realigning our departmental landscape to best support our strategic initiatives.  As part of this effort, we are developing a multidisciplinary vascular center to expand our varied cardiology services to elevate the Cardiology Department to the next level and you will play an integral role in this endeavor. In 2011, our newest location at River’s Edge will also provide non-invasive cardiology services so as to provide flexibility and the highest quality of care to our patients. In this role, you will have the opportunity to utilize your knowledge of invasive and non-invasive cardiology services to assess, and develop the Cardiology Department to enhance efficiencies and productivity. You will work collaboratively with physicians, and other staff to foster positive relations for a continued cohesive environment, and will create and enhance current processes to ensure the delivery of quality care and safety to our patients.

 

Additional Responsibilities:

  • Reporting to the Director of Patient Care Services, oversee a staff of 20+ FTE’s, including RN’s, Clinical Technicians, and EKG and Echo Technicians between the Cathlab, Non-Invasive Cardiology, and the Recovery Area
  • Oversee all phases of operation for Invasive and Non-Invasive Cardiology Services, facilitating physician and staff use of the most state-of-the-art technological skills and equipment and ensuring that the daily operation of Invasive and Non-Invasive Cardiology Services are efficient and safe while maintaining high quality standards for patient care
  • Review and maintain quality statistics pertaining to Door to Balloon time
  • In collaboration with others, research and choose an appropriate inventory system to meet the departments’ current and future objectives
  • Coordinate the scheduling of cardiologists and staff to perform all invasive and non-invasive procedures offered at Elliot Hospital and serve as liaison between physicians for prioritizing patient scheduling needs
  • Establish guidelines, protocols, coordinate education and training, and supervise new programs related to the Cardiology Department in the hospital
  • Establish the standards for supply levels and assure that the levels are maintained; Establish systems to maintain cost effective utilization of personnel, supplies, and equipment in response to a high volume of procedures with variable acuity
  • Manage and maintain the departmental budget, and perform other tasks as assigned

Qualifications:

  •  Bachelor’s degree in a related healthcare field or equivalent experience is required and a Master’s degree is preferred
  • Must have an RN or Cath Lab Technician background
  • Knowledge and understanding of invasive and non-invasive cardiology procedures is required
  • 5 years of experience in a critical care environment including cath lab, electrophysiology (EP), interventional radiology, or other related experience
  • Must be a strong leader with excellent communication skills and must think outside the box
  • Self-starter, an excellent problem solver with good judgment
  • Must work well independently and be a team-player, and must be able to multi-task in a fast-paced environment

About New Hampshire Catheterization Lab Jobs

Catheterization Lab jobs are regulated by the New Hampshire Medical Board. The mission of the New Hampshire Board of medicine is to protect the public from the unprofessional, incompetent, or impaired practice of medicine. In order to do this, the Board of Medicine issues licenses to qualified Allopathic and Osteopathic physicians and physician assistants based on nationally recognized credentialling standards, regulates the minimum standards for professional conduct and continued competence and takes disciplinary action against New Hampshire licensees who fail to meet these standards.
